David E. DeCosse writes and teaches on many topics in general ethics - bioethics, environmental ethics, tech and ethics, engineering ethics, business ethics, etc. - but works primarily in the field of Catholic social ethics. He is especially interested in the intersection of Catholic social thought and conscience and contemporary democracy. He has written for publications ranging from academic journals like Theological Studies to more general media like National Catholic Reporter, the San Francisco Chronicle, and the San Jose Mercury News. In June 2022 he published Created Freedom Under the Sign of the Cross: A Catholic Public Theology for the United States, criticizing the widespread libertarian culture of the US and offers in response a constructive understanding of freedom inspired by Catholic theology.
